Transaction 781d9a1c807dcb5055ce4ea8c35b0dba93667227fb45f0a3c5ab01e3e134ad1a
1 Input
1 Outputs
- 781d9a1c807dcb5055ce4ea8c35b0dba93667227fb45f0a3c5ab01e3e134ad1a:0
value 159382
address 3GANJULNhVi46tj2tHuPLfBDmRvqWXmiPt